Comprehending Crypto Casinos: What Sets Them Apart
Crypto casinos work similarly to traditional online gambling platforms, however with a basic difference in their accepted currencies and underlying innovation. While conventional online casinos normally process transactions through charge card, bank transfers, or e-wallets like PayPal and Skrill, crypto gambling establishments run solely or primarily with c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in, Ethereum, Litecoin, and different altcoins. This distinction extends far beyond easy payment choices, discussing the core mechanics of how these platforms run.
The blockchain innovation that underlies cryptocurrencies functions as the foundation for openness and fairness in crypto gambling establishments. Lots of platforms utilize provably fair algorithms, which enable players to confirm the randomness and fairness of each game outcome individually. This technological openness addresses one of the longstanding issues in online gaming-- the trust issue in between players and operators. When every deal and game result can be audited on a public ledger, the need for blind trust diminishes substantially, developing a more fair relationship in between casino and player.
The Mechanics of Cryptocurrency Gambling
Getting started with a crypto casino usually includes a couple of straightforward steps that distinguish it from standard gambling registration processes. Gamers initially need to acquire cryptocurrency through exchanges, peer-to-peer platforms, or ATMs, then keep it in a digital wallet. From there, they move their chosen cryptocurrency to the casino's wallet address, where it gets transformed to platform credits according to present exchange rates. A lot of crypto gambling establishments support several cryptocurrencies, enabling players to pick their preferred digital property for gambling activities.
Withdrawals in crypto casinos often process faster than those in standard online casinos, sometimes taking only minutes rather than the a number of service days commonly associated with bank transfers or charge card withdrawals. This speed advantage originates from the elimination of intermediaries in cryptocurrency transactions. When a player demands a payment, the casino processes the deal directly to the gamer's wallet without browsing through banking systems, payment processors, or other third parties that can introduce hold-ups and extra charges.

Possible Risks and Important Considerations
Regardless of their advantages, crypto gambling establishments carry risks that responsible gamers should acknowledge and deal with. The volatility of cryptocurrency values provides maybe the most considerable financial danger. A gamer transferring Bitcoin worth ₤ 1,000 may find that worth drops significantly before they complete their betting session, potentially turning what seemed like a modest deposit into a considerable loss simply through currency fluctuation. Some players alleviate this threat by squandering their payouts right away, while others accept this volatility as part of the crypto gambling experience.
The regulatory landscape surrounding Crypto Casino Games gambling establishments stays complex and varies considerably by jurisdiction. Some countries have actually accepted cryptocurrency gaming, developing clear licensing structures and consumer securities. Others have actually prohibited online gaming totally or particularly targeted cryptocurrency gambling operations. Gamers need to understand their local laws before engaging with any crypto casino, as legal repercussions can extend beyond simple gaming losses to include regulatory charges.
The relative newness of numerous crypto casinos also means that player securities might not match those readily available at long-established traditional casinos. While respectable crypto gambling establishments execute security measures and reasonable gaming practices, the absence of detailed regulative oversight in numerous jurisdictions means that gamers exercise their own judgment regarding platform credibility. Researching casino licensing, checking out gamer evaluations, and testing platforms with small deposits initially represent prudent techniques for anybody checking out crypto gaming.
Choosing a Reliable Crypto Casino
Picking a reliable crypto casino needs diligence and attention to numerous critical factors. Licensing and policy need to form the foundation of any examination, as casinos running under credible jurisdictions like Curacao, Malta, or Gibraltar offer some option if disputes emerge. Independent auditing of games by organizations like eCOGRA or iTech Labs includes another layer of reliability, validating that video game results genuinely reflect random possibility instead of manipulated odds.
The casino's security measures deserve mindful evaluation, including two-factor authentication choices, encrypted connections, and freezer practices for cryptocurrency holdings. Transparent policies concerning withdrawals, reward terms, and dispute resolution indicate a platform that means to operate relatively. Responsive consumer assistance through multiple channels-- live chat, email, and in some cases telephone-- demonstrates dedication to player complete satisfaction.
Community track record offers valuable insights that formal licensing and auditing can not offer. Gamer forums, evaluation websites, and social networks conversations expose patterns of experience that may not appear in main casino materials. A pattern of delayed withdrawals, unresponsive assistance, or inexplicable account closures need to raise substantial red flags, while constant favorable feedback concerning level playing fields and timely payments recommends a platform worthwhile of consideration.

How do I ensure reasonable play at a crypto casino?
Reputable crypto gambling establishments utilize provably fair algorithms that allow you to verify each video game outcome independently. These systems utilize cryptographic hashes that prevent the casino from manipulating outcomes after the reality. Furthermore, try to find gambling establishments examined by independent testing agencies and accredited by recognized regulative bodies.
What occurs if the cryptocurrency worth drops after I deposit?
Cryptocurrency volatility implies that the value of your deposited funds can vary significantly. Unlike conventional casino chips that keep their face value, cryptocurrency deposits carry financial investment threat alongside gambling threat. Numerous gamers mitigate this by withdrawing their earnings immediately in stablecoins or by accepting this volatility as an inherent part of cryptocurrency gambling.
Can I get my money back from a crypto casino if I'm dissatisfied?
Cryptocurrency deals are generally permanent, indicating that once you move funds to a Casino Crypto wallet, standard chargeback or refund processes do not use. This irreversibility makes choosing a credible casino before transferring much more essential. Certified gambling establishments with established conflict resolution processes offer the finest recourse if issues arise.
